Li₅V₁Cr₃O₈ is a mixed-valence metal oxide semiconductor composed of lithium, vanadium, and chromium. This compound is primarily of research interest as a potential electrode material for lithium-ion batteries and energy storage systems, where the multi-metal composition offers tunable electronic properties and potential for enhanced ionic conductivity compared to single-metal oxide alternatives.
